Extract ReviewLogger trait to decouple import/integrations
from diary::log_review (cross-module coupling smell).

Add in-memory fakes for all repository ports, enabling
isolated testing of every use case module without a database.

Coverage: domain+application 22% → 80%, 427 tests.
